Embodiment 1
[0011] Embodiment one, see figure 2 , image 3 , a processing and positioning clamping device for textile components, which includes a base 1, a workpiece positioning groove 2-1 is arranged on the base 1, a transverse groove 3 and a longitudinal groove 4 passing through the workpiece positioning groove 2 are arranged on the base 1, The transverse groove 3, the longitudinal groove 4 and the workpiece positioning groove 2 form four workpiece positioning seats 5-1, 5-2, 5-3, 5-4, and the two ends of the longitudinal groove 4 respectively form oblique grooves 6, The workpiece 7 can be conveniently taken out from the workpiece positioning groove 2 through the oblique groove 6 .
Embodiment 2
[0012] Embodiment two, see figure 2 , image 3 , the base 1 is provided with three workpiece positioning grooves 2-1, 2-2, 2-3, the transverse grooves 3 on the adjacent workpiece positioning grooves communicate with each other to form a long transverse groove 3a, this embodiment In the present invention, three workpiece positioning grooves are adopted, which greatly improves the processing efficiency. Of course, the present invention is not limited to three workpiece positioning grooves, and other numbers of workpiece positioning grooves can also be used.
